13.07.2015 Views

Action Request System 5.1 Developing AR System Applications ...

Action Request System 5.1 Developing AR System Applications ...

Action Request System 5.1 Developing AR System Applications ...

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

<strong>Action</strong> <strong>Request</strong> <strong>System</strong> <strong>5.1</strong>Table 1-1: How Active Links Interact with Guides (Sheet 2 of 3)Execute OnConditionSet DefaultUndisplayWindow CloseButton/Menu ItemReturn/TableDbl-ClkMenu/Row ChoiceInteractionThis is the most subtle of all conditions. There are severalcases to consider:Case 1. Active links tied to a Set Default condition areexecuted when a guide is waiting and the user chooses the Setto Defaults menu item.Case 2. A guide is executed by an active link tied to a WindowOpen condition. In this case, the guide is initialized, but notstarted because the user interface is not yet visible. After theguide has initialized, the active links tied to the Set Defaultcondition execute. After the field list and display symbols areset up, the guide is executed.Case 3. A guide is executed from the Open dialog box in<strong>AR</strong> <strong>System</strong> Windows User Tool. In this case, the guide isinitialized first, and then the guide opens the form. TheWindow Open condition occurs and is followed by the SetDefault condition. Lastly, the guide executes.Case 4. When the “on new” or “on search” behaviors are setto “set fields to default values,” any active links tied to the SetDefault condition are executed when a guide is waiting or asthe result of a Run Macro action executed by the guide (aftera send or a search).If you close the form on which a guide is running, the guideis terminated. Active links tied to the Window Closecondition are executed before the guide terminates. Usuallythis occurs while a guide is waiting, but it can happen when aguide executes a Run Macro action.Active links that have this condition are honored when aguide waits. <strong>AR</strong> <strong>System</strong> Windows User Tool treats formbuttons as fields. If you click a button while a guide is in await, the guide displays the “user is off the guide” dialog andexecutes the active links tied to the button.These conditions can be triggered only when a guide isexecuting a wait. If the field focus is changed by an actionassociated with the On Return trigger, then the Waitcondition on the guide ends.34 "Chapter 1—Defining Guides and Guide <strong>Action</strong>s

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!